Output 3256fc02af8bd1833b91c943ac4cf00a54107b5b8c1971ab171eb8957a6a03d5:1

value
25944590
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a8139a43db3256d4f587ac3704113fe183d76f2 OP_EQUAL
address
MHcJfV8przUVTV61FWSKhiZbeZmP4uzoqt
transaction
3256fc02af8bd1833b91c943ac4cf00a54107b5b8c1971ab171eb8957a6a03d5
spent
true